Understanding OEM Concrete Fiberglass Mesh A Comprehensive Guide


In the construction industry, ensuring durability and strength while minimizing weight is a primary concern. One innovative solution that has gained popularity is the use of OEM (Original Equipment Manufacturer) concrete fiberglass mesh. This product combines traditional construction methods with advanced materials, enhancing the overall performance of concrete structures.


What is OEM Concrete Fiberglass Mesh?


OEM concrete fiberglass mesh is a reinforcement material made from high-strength fiberglass strands woven together to create a mesh-like structure. This mesh is then used in conjunction with concrete to provide additional strength and durability. The OEM designation indicates that the mesh is manufactured by a company that focuses on producing materials to be sold under different brand names, enabling companies to benefit from tailored specifications and reliable quality.


Benefits of Using Concrete Fiberglass Mesh


1. Enhanced Tensile Strength One of the key benefits of fiberglass mesh is its high tensile strength. Unlike traditional steel reinforcement, which can corrode over time and lead to structural failures, fiberglass is resistant to chemical reactions and environmental degradation, making it ideal for various applications.


2. Lightweight and Easy to Handle Fiberglass mesh is significantly lighter than steel mesh, making it easier to transport, handle, and install. This allows for faster and more efficient construction processes, reducing labor costs and overall project timelines.


3. Corrosion Resistance One of the most significant challenges in concrete construction is the issue of corrosion. Steel reinforcements can rust and weaken over time, especially in environments exposed to moisture and chemicals. In contrast, fiberglass mesh is inherently resistant to corrosion, making it suitable for use in harsh conditions, such as coastal areas or industrial sites.


4. Improved Crack Resistance The integration of fiberglass mesh within concrete helps to distribute stress more evenly across the surface. This leads to reduced cracking and increased durability over the lifespan of the structure. The mesh acts as a stabilizing agent, preventing cracks from propagating and ensuring the integrity of the concrete.

5. Versatility in Applications OEM concrete fiberglass mesh can be used in various construction applications, including flooring, wall panels, roofing, and more. It is suitable for both residential and commercial projects, making it a versatile choice for builders and contractors alike.


Applications of OEM Concrete Fiberglass Mesh


1. Pavement and Road Construction Utilizing fiberglass mesh in pavement construction improves the lifespan of roads and reduces maintenance costs. The mesh enhances load-bearing capacity and minimizes cracking, which is especially crucial for high-traffic areas.


2. Swimming Pools Given its resistance to moisture and chemicals, fiberglass mesh is often used in the construction of swimming pools. It provides additional strength and helps to prevent cracks in the pool structure, ensuring longevity.


3. Reinforced Walls In residential and commercial buildings, fiberglass mesh can be used to reinforce walls, providing additional stability. It is particularly beneficial for structures in earthquake-prone areas, as it enhances the overall resilience of the building.


4. Infrastructure Projects For large-scale infrastructure projects, such as bridges and dams, the use of OEM concrete fiberglass mesh can significantly increase the durability and safety of the structures. Its lightweight nature facilitates easier handling and installation, essential for the logistical challenges posed by large projects.
